GuardLogix 5580 Safety Controllers
Achieves SIL CL 2 / PLd with primary controller
Achieves SIL CL 3 / PLE with primary controller plus safety partner
Optimized for faster safety reaction time to achieving protective device coverage and reducing the risk of injury
Offers Standard memory options from 3...20 MB
Offers safety memory options from 1.5...6 MB
Offers communication options from 100...250 EtherNet/IP nodes
Offers conformal coated options for harsh environments
Provides single controller/software/network for standard and safety control
Includes mix and match safety and standard I/O
Provides networked safety functions with motion and the following drives:
Kinetix® 5700 with Advanced Safety and PowerFlex® 755 with Advanced Safety

The 1747-BSN features:
• backup of one Remote I/O or DH+ network per complementary BSN module pair.
• backup of one RS-232/DH-485 communications per complentary BSN module pair,
• allowing HMIs on channel 0 to automatically transfer to the primary processor.
• transfer of up to 2 K words of retentive data per BSN.
• repair of primary system fault during secondary backup system operation.
• remote programming capability of secondary processor on DH+ (SLC 5/04 only).
• minimal user program impact.
• backup system diagnostic information.
Universal Remote I/O (RIO) Network
The strength and versatility of the Universal Remote I/O network comes from the breadth of products it supports.
In addition to 1746 I/O, the Universal Remote I/O network supports many Allen-Bradley and third-party devices.
Typical applications range from simple I/O links with controllers and I/O, to links with a wide variety of other types of devices.
You connect devices through remote I/O adapter modules or built-in remote I/O adapters.
Using the Universal RIO Network instead of direct-wiring a device over a long distance to a local I/O chassis reduces installation,
tart-up, and maintenance costs by placing the I/O closer to the sensors and actuators.
SLC 5/03, 5/04, and 5/05 processors support pass-thru which lets you configure RIO devices remotely from an Ethernet,
DH+, or DH-485/DF1 network, as well as block transfer instructions for faster reading and writing of I/O data.
